US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"core business activity"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to refer to the primary functions or operations that are essential to a company's main purpose or objectives. Example: "Our core business activity focuses on providing innovative technology solutions to our clients."

FAQs

How can I define my company's "core business activity"?

Identify the activities that directly contribute to your revenue generation and align with your company's mission. These activities are typically those that differentiate you from competitors.

What's the difference between "core business activity" and supporting functions?

"Core business activity" refers to the primary activities that generate revenue or provide a significant competitive advantage. Supporting functions are activities that facilitate the core business but don't directly generate revenue.

Is "core business activity" the same as "core competency"?

While related, they aren't identical. "Core business activity" refers to what a company does, while a "core competency" is a specific skill or capability that enables a company to perform its core activities exceptionally well.

What are some alternatives to "core business activity"?

Depending on the context, you can use alternatives like "primary business function", "main business operation", or "essential business activity".
